Why are political parties considered an important part of a democratic political system?

Social Studies
1 answer:
vekshin13 years ago
6 0
For the answer to the question above, the political parties are important because they provide a way of organizing and resolving political conflict. Political parties are considered an important part of a democratic political system because they provide a way of organizing the political debate and resolving political conflict. This is an especially important consideration in a country as large and diverse as America. Political parties coordinate the efforts of public officials not only at the same level of government (national, state, and <span>local) but also from different branches (executive, legislative, and judicial).</span>
